Quote:
Originally Posted by mkeeler View Post
Its not? Then why do I manually have to turn it off using the competitive button?
Depending on how many times and how long you press the button, you are either turning off Traction Control or Stability Control or both...you are not turning off LAUNCH CONTROL. 2 quick taps TURNS IT ON. You are not launching the car by default, are you, so why would u think Launch Control is a default setting? Read the manual.

Chevy warranty:
http://www.chevrolet.com/owners/warranty/

See "whats not covered". Since the car is equipped with the feature, it is safe to assume it is not "misuse".

If you are concerned about "perception of the warranty" here are the restrictions on that:
http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Magnuso...s_Warranty_Act

Pretty much if it is not specifically defined, it cannot be denied.

For those that I have read recently commenting about removeing bolt-on mods before going to the dealer(not necessarily in this post)...see these threads/posts by fbodfather:

http://www.camaro5.com/forums/showth...light=warranty

see post 18
and

http://www.camaro5.com/forums/showth...arranty&page=2

see post 38

I for one would be upset if there were a warranty problem after a parts failure from a Competitive Launch.

The dealers cannot just "void your warranty". If they can prove something broke due to changes you or yours made, then that part is no longer warranteed. If you put new exhaust on the car that does not void the engine warranty.

If you use a feature the car has and something breaks - warranty

My $.02
SSN8R (I am not a lawyer, nor do I play one on T.V.)
